  • No, this photo does not show some of Indonesia’s top musicians backing the president’s re-election bid (en)

  • Multiple Facebook posts have shared a picture that they claim shows some of Indonesia’s best-known musicians declaring their support for President Joko Widodo’s 2019 re-election bid. The photo was actually taken three years ago and has no link to the election or politics. One of them was this January 31 post on the Facebook page Kerja Jokowi (Jokowi’s Works) which has been shared over 3,000 times. The page name references Widodo’s popular nickname. Screenshot of the misleading post. The post’s translated caption says: Iwan Fals and his friends are calling on Indonesians to unite to vote for the number ONE. Here, Iwan Fals says he supports Jokowi. How about you? Number 1 reflects the candidate’s quality. Number 2 means bogus. Fals is a popular Indonesian folk musician. In the Facebook image, he is the bespectacled man wearing a green cap in the center of the photograph. Number 1 refers to Widodo’s ballot number in upcoming April 2019 elections, while Number 2 is that of his sole challenger, Prabowo Subianto. A Google reverse image search found that the photograph was published on April 15, 2016, by Indonesian media outlet Tempo. Screenshot of the Tempo article with the original photo. The accompanying Tempo article was headlined: Iwan Fals collaborates with four Indonesian bands in his new album. According to the Tempo report, the photo actually shows Fals and four other top musicians posing after a press conference announcing a concert to officially release Fals’ new album titled SATU (ONE). The musicians who accompanied Fals in the image were, from left to right, Ariel of Noah band, Rian of D'masiv band, Giring of Nidji band and Momo of Geisha band. Fals’ music label, Musica Studio, announced on November 20, 2015, that the album's digital version was available on iTunes.
